k8通常是指”Kubernetes“,这是一个用于自动化部署、扩展和管理容器化应用程序的开源系统。它最初由谷歌开发,并于2014年捐赠给云原生计算基金会(CNCF)。k8在软件开发领域的重要性日益凸显,尤其是在微服务架构和云计算日益普及的背景下。
k8的核心功能包括容器编排、负载均衡、服务发现以及自动扩缩容。这些功能使得开发者能够更高效地管理复杂的应用,提高开发、测试和部署的速度。在大规模分布式系统中,k8的能力更是无可替代,它能帮助团队专注于业务逻辑,而无需过多关注底层基础设施的细节。

除了技术层面的优势,k8也带来了新的运维理念,例如“基础设施即代码”。通过将基础设施的配置与代码管理结合,团队可以实现更高的自动化水平和更短的开发周期。
对于想要深入了解k8的人来说,学习相关的生态系统如Helm、Prometheus和Istio等工具,将有助于提升自身在这一领域的能力和竞争力。 随着越来越多的企业将k8纳入他们的技术栈,掌握这一技能将成为职业发展的重要一步。
k8不仅是一个技术框架,更是现代软件开发和运维的一种新范式。希望通过本文,能够帮助你更好地理解k8是什么,并启发你在相关领域深耕发展。
感兴趣的伙伴可以在下方添加一下,也是为了大家有个属于纯爱好者的、纯净的平台来交流沟通、入圈、寻找自己的partner,少走弯路、少踩坑,毕竟鱼龙混杂、知己难觅~
(备用微信号: domsm789 )









